Description
The Naval Air Warfare Center, Aircraft Division, Lakehurst, New Jersey intends to issue a Sole Source, Fixed Price contract to Waygate Technologies, USA, LP (CAGE 025B7) for the tear down, test, evaluation, and repair of repair of eight (8) Defect Measurement Video Borescopes, 4MM, Part Number XLGOB3920M-N, NSN 6650-01-586-0426, for the Royal Australian Navy (RAN). The Defect Measurement Video Borescope, 4MM, provides the means to conduct non-destructive aircraft engine/airframe inspection. This effort is in support of the MH-60R Royal Australian Navy Foreign Military Sales program.
